Significant part of camrips now is sponsored by non-licensed gambling operators who literally pay tens of thousands dollars to bootleggers who can film latest releases and bring recording to them on exclusive basis. There's even some habitual bootleggers who film camrips for their living. So when you watch camrip of the latest hollywood title which is spammed with gambling ad watermarks then most likely this casino/betting operator has paid someone to record the screening.

Well, movie streaming services are maybe the most expencive to run as they require CDN infrastructure. CDN is server network where films are hosted and from where films are streamed by end users. CDN consist of servers with a lot of webspace and with fast connection, also those servers are spread across the globe: for example, if three different users from Melbourne, London and New York stream same movie in same quality from some top pirate streaming website, they might be connected to three different servers (each of this servers would have fastest speed for corresponding end user). Needless to say, running a full scale CDN for popular movie streaming website is not possible for random enthusiast. So such websites are owned by pirate enterpises which convert seo traffic to money through advertising of services which are impossible to promote using legal channels (primarly illegal gambling operators, but also forex, hyip and another types of scams). You can try to rent CDN api access (or even whitelabel with some codebase), as CDN owners sometimes offer that on blackhat boards. But you should keep in mind that renting CDN/whitelabel is illegal deal paid in cryptocurrency: you have a chance to get a proper service to built your own website and you have a chance to be scammed. What i've said above is only related to all-genres libraries. If you have some very limited project (like South Park fansite and only want to stream this show episodes and nothing more) then everything is by far easier.
